About Me

I represent California’s 60th Assembly District, which covers parts of Riverside County, including Moreno Valley, Perris, and Riverside. I was elected in 2022 and am proud to be the first openly gay Black man to serve in the California Legislature, as well as the first Black person to represent Riverside County.

I hold a Doctor of Social Work (DSW) and a Master of Social Work (MSW) from California Baptist University. My commitment to public service began early and has included roles such as serving on the California State University Board of Trustees and as State President of the NAACP Youth & College Division.


Committee Goals

  • Legislative Action: Work to advocate for and draft legislation aimed at eliminating hate crimes and discriminatory practices.
  • Community Engagement: Host public forums and hearings to gather input from affected communities and experts.
  • Education & Awareness: Promote educational initiatives that foster understanding and tolerance across California.
  • Policy Reform: Review and recommend changes to existing policies that perpetuate systemic racism and xenophobia.
